Q: Is 40,210,189 a Prime Number?
A: No, 40,210,189 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 40210189 can be evenly divided by 1 3,617 11,117 and 40,210,189, with no remainder.
Since 40,210,189 cannot be divided by just 1 and 40,210,189, it is not a prime number.
